Who is Michael Kramer?
A minor but memorable face from the Bronze Age Marvel universe, Michael Kramer stepped onto the page in 1981's Spider-Woman #41, brought to life by the formidable creative team of Chris Claremont and Steve Leialoha. His brief run keeps genuinely compelling company — sharing those issues with Jessica Drew, Lindsay McCabe, and the villainous Ophelia Sarkissian, placing him squarely in one of Marvel's more underrated corners of early-'80s storytelling. With only three catalog appearances, Kramer is the kind of deep-cut character that rewards the dedicated Spider-Woman completist hunting through the rich, atmospheric Bronze Age run.
